MacBook Air prototype: Apple to give us increased battery capacity?

Ever since the ‘Back to Mac’ event was announced, us and every other tech and gadget website in the World started pondering the possibility of a Mac refresh. The rumours were fuelled by the drying up of the latest MacBooks and after all it won't be a huge surprise, Mac is due a refresh.

We could all just calm down, wait patiently for Wednesday and see what happens then. But where's the fun in that.

The good old leaked picture has made an appearance.  The image is said to show a new 13.3-inch MacBook Air with the lower panel opened, showing the increase in battery capacity. After taking out HyperMac, Apple's own solution to the battery life problem would make a lot of sense.

But the leak mentions that it’s still running the same Core 2 Duo SL9400 processor as the current generation MacBook Air. So either Apple is sticking with Core 2 Duo or this prototype MacBook
dates back to around April time.

Other improvements seen on the leak include a modern' unibody style chassis', along with a large single mouse button trackpad, similar to that found on modern MacBooks.
